- Estimation of Korean general public and local acceptance towards different kinds of renewable energy projects: Through the contingent valuation method
- Abstract
- Korean government is accelerating the expansion of renewable energy, including the announcement of the 「Plan for the renewable energy 3020」 in 2017. There are many factors that prevent the domestic renewable energy projects, and the resistance of local residents is one of such factors. In spite of this situation, there are not many studies on local acceptance of domestic renewable energy projects.
Under this background, general public and local acceptance of renewable energy projects by type of renewable energy and projects were estimated using the contingent valuation method (CVM) in this study. There are many kinds of renewable energy, but in this study renewable energy are set as solar photovoltaic, wind power and biomass. Renewable energy projects types are set as 'general type' which deducts electric charges when participating in the project and 'community-based type' which guarantees annual rate of return.
As a result, the average willingness to accept (WTA) of local was higher than that of the general public regardless of the type of renewable energy and projects. That is, local acceptance is lower than general public acceptance. The average WTA by type of energy appeared high in order of biomass, wind power, and solar photovoltaic. Also, in order to figure out the change of average WTA according to the type of projects, the maximum investment intent of respondents to community-based renewable energy projects was used to convert the average WTA(unit of %) into unit of money. As a result of comparison, the average WTA increased in the community-based type projects compared to the general type projects in the case of general public and in the case of the local, it decreased inversely.
This study is meaningful in that the acceptance of general public and local for the renewable energy projects is derived and compared quantitatively considering type of energy and projects. In addition, the analysis shows that the acceptance of local, which is relatively low, should be fully discussed in the future policy formulation.
